#96afb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#96afbc is composed of 58.8% red, 68.6%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 200.5 degrees, a saturation of 22.1% and a lightness of 66.3%. #96afb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2d5f79.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#96afbc color description : Grayish blue.

#96afbc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#96afbc has RGB values of R:150, G:175,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 9875388.

Shades and Tints of #96afb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f6f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#96afbc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3abaf is the less saturated color, while #54c4fe is the most saturated one.
